Volume and Texture
1. Wash your hair thoroughly with quality products such as Kerastase Shampoo & Conditioner. Condition mid-shaft to ends making certain not to apply conditioner to the roots. This will help to prevent the roots becoming soft and limp.
2. While your hair is still wet, begin by applying a dollop of Kerastase Mousse Substantive. Always apply products starting from the back of your head so you don’t accidentally weight down the hair with excess product. Gently rub the product around the palm of your hand then begin the application starting at the mid-shaft of your hair to the ends. Then apply the remaining product in your hand to the front of your head.
3. Blast your hair about 80% dry using the Salon Tech Ionic Turbo 3300 blow dryer. Complete the drying process while smoothing your hair with a round brush. Note: Since the next step requires the use of a curling iron that will further help to smooth the cuticle, it is not as crucial to have the hair perfectly smooth after drying.
4. Now we will use the 1 1/4″ Cricket Friction Free Curling Iron to begin the styling. First divide your hair into four equal sections using large clips to hold two sections in the front and two in the back. Starting with one of the two front sections, take a smaller sub-section at the hairline above the ear. The sub-section of hair should be no wider than the barrel of the curling iron. Curl the hair starting from the mid-shaft to the ends, being careful to roll away from the face. Repeat until reaching the crown of the head. After completing both front sections, proceed to the back of the head. Begin at the nape by taking a section no wider than the width of the iron. Repeat the same steps in the back as in the front.
* The reason you do not roll the iron all the way to the scalp is to create a natural flow from the scalp that gradually leads into a sexy wave from mid-shaft to the ends.
5. To enhance the texture you can apply a pea size amount of Shu Uemura Silk Mesh to the palms of your hands (remember to pay attention to amount of product being used… more is not always better).
Emulsify the product into your palms and in between your fingers. Now flip your head over and starting at the back of your head from mid-shaft to ends rake your fingers through your hair. Flip over, shake head and voila… Instant Sex Appeal!


Sleek and Smooth
1. Wash your hair with Moroccanoil Shampoo & Conditioner.
2. Begin by applying a dollop of Moroccanoil Treatment to the wet hair. Always apply products starting from the back of your head, and begin the application at the mid-shaft of your hair to the ends. Then apply the remaining product in your hand to the front of your head. This will eliminate over use of product around the face causing hair to be limp or weighed down.
3. Blast your hair about 80% dry using the Salon Tech Ionic Turbo 3300 blow dryer. Complete the drying process by smoothing your hair with a round brush. Note: Since the next step requires the use of a curling iron that will further help to smooth the cuticle, it is not as crucial to have the hair perfectly smooth after drying.
4. Begin by using your Kiss Silicone Protexion Flat Iron. working with sections no wider than the width of the plates on the iron. First divide your hair into four equal sections using large clips to hold two sections in the front and two in the back. Starting with one of the two front sections, take a smaller sub-section at the hairline above the ear. The sub-section of hair should be no wider than the width of the iron. Hold the sub-section of hair taut with one hand while using the other to place the iron close to scalp. It is important not to clamp down hard on the hair since this will not straighten the hair quicker or better, and it will cause an unsightly crease line in the hair. Using an even and fluid movement, gently glide down the hair shaft in a continuous motion until hair is released. Repeat until reaching the crown of the head. After completing both front sections, proceed to the back of the head. Begin at the nape by taking a section no wider than the width of the iron. Repeat the same steps in the back as in the front.

5. Complete finish look with a blast of Moroccanoil Glimmer Shine for added shine and texture. (SerafinoSays Favorite Tip: One of the most effective methods of applying spray shine is to squirt the product directly into the air flow of the blow dryer (remove concentration nozzle from hair dryer) allowing the air flow to even disperse the spray gloss. In addition, the movement of the hair caused by the air flow will allow the spray gloss to penetrate throughout the interior of the hair so the product doesn’t weigh disproportionately on the outer layer. This will create incredible texture, shine and add a new dimension to your hair cut.
Texture, Texture, Texture
1. Shampoo with Nexxus Shampoo & Conditioner.
2. Apply a dollup of Nexxus Thermal Mousse to wet hair. Starting at the nape of the neck take a wet section of hair no wider than the diameter of your brush. SerafinoSays recommends a 1 3/4” Cricket Thermal Round brush making certain to rotate the brush away from the face. It is important to use the concentration nozzle on your blow dryer when styling because the nozzle controls the direction of the air flow enabling the air to blow directly onto the hair that is distributed around the brush.
3. Take the next section (1 3/4″) section of hair directly above the previously dried section. It is important not to combine the dry section of hair with the wet section of hair because this will result in over-drying sections of your hair resulting in frizz.
4. When the back of the hair is completely dry, begin by taking a 1 3/4″ section of hair by the ear. Repeat the same brush and blow dry techniques as in the back on both front sections of your hair.
5. To complete the look finish with a blast of Nexxus Comb Thru finishing spray to lay down any fly-aways.

Chic High Ponytail
1. Shampoo with Bed Head Style Shots Shampoo & Conditioner.
2. Apply Bedhead Control Freak to your wet hair. Blast the hair about 80% dry using the Salon Tech Ionic Turbo 3300 blow dryer. Complete the drying process by smoothing your hair with a round brush. Note: Since the next step requires the use of a flat iron that will further help to smooth the cuticle, it is not as crucial to have the hair perfectly smooth after the blow dry.
3. Use your Kiss Silicone Protextion Flat Iron to iron the hair straight and smooth. Begin by working with sections no wider than the width of the plates on the iron. First divide your hair into four equal sections using large clips to hold two sections in the front and two in the back. Starting with one of the two front sections, take a smaller sub-section at the hairline above the ear. The sub-section of hair should be no wider than the width of the iron. Hold the sub-section of hair taut with one hand while using the other to place the iron close to scalp. It is important not to clamp down hard on the hair since this will not straighten the hair quicker or better, and it will cause an unsightly crease line in the hair. Using an even and fluid movement, gently glide down the hair shaft in a continuous motion until hair is released. Repeat until reaching the crown of the head. After completing both front sections, proceed to the back of the head. Begin at the nape by taking a section no wider than the width of the iron. Repeat the same steps in the back as in the front.
4. Brush all hair towards the crown of the head and secure with a rubber band. (SerafinoSays Favorite Tip: Look towards the ceiling when finishing your brushing and securing the rubber band. This will ensure the hair at the nape of the neck is smooth and tight.)
5. Twist your hair into a coil around the ponytail holder and secure with several bobby pins. (SerafinoSays Favorite Tip: If your bobby pins are showing, then use a hair pin to grab a few strands of hair and cover the exposed bobby pin… pay attention to detail because you never know who is looking!)
